    ACARA Student Background Data

    PLC, along with all schools in Australia, is required to collect data on behalf of the Australian Curriculum, Assessment and Reporting Authority (ACARA). The data collection is a requirement of the School in order to access per-capita grants and other Federal Government financial support. 

    Click here for the survey

    Please kindly complete the following survey by clicking the above button by 31 January 2022.

    The questions asked are in a specific format defined by the Australian Bureau of Statistics (ABS) and, while you may have already provided some of the information to the School, it is necessary to collect it again as specified by the ABS. Once collected, the information will be aggregated so that individuals cannot be identified.
